Delving into the features of the Ruger M77 Mark II, the three-position safety and redesigned bolt enhance both safety and operational efficiency, while the controlled round feed system guarantees reliable performance, even in the most demanding hunting scenarios. The 7mm Rem. Mag. caliber is celebrated for its long-range capabilities, making it an ideal choice for big game hunting. The 24-inch barrel further optimizes accuracy, while the rifle's 4-round capacity ensures readiness for any hunting adventure.
